首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
最后的誓言
掘友等级
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
22
文章 22
沸点 0
赞
22
返回
|
搜索文章
赞
文章( 22 )
沸点( 0 )
全网最好的高并发微博架构设计实现和落地
全网最好的高并发微博架构设计实现和落地 关注如何设计和实现 业务场景 微博相信大家都用过,如下图: 微博最基本的就是关注,被关注以及查看。发动态,浏览动态,点赞,评论,收藏等。 上图我们简称relat
一道腾讯面试题:如何快速判断某 URL 是否在 20 亿的网址 URL 集合中?
假设遇到这样一个问题:一个网站有 20 亿 url 存在一个黑名单中,这个黑名单要怎么存?若此时随便输入一个 url,你如何快速判断该 url 是否在这个黑名单中?并且需在给定内存空间(比如:500M)内快速判断出。 可能很多人首先想到的会是使用 HashSet,因为 Hash…
成熟的项目架构设计是什么样的?
有网友花了两个月时间做了一个 b2c 商城,技术栈是 sass、jquery、thinkphp,一套摸索下来后,遇到非常多的问题。针对这些问题,淘系技术架构师勇剑同学写出本文一一解答。
深入了解Redis底层数据结构
说到Redis的数据结构,我们大概会很快想到Redis的5种常见数据结构:字符串(String)、列表(List)、散列(Hash)、集合(Set)、有序集合(Sorted Set),以及他们的特点和运用场景。不过它们是Redis对外暴露的数据结构,用于API的操作,而组成它们…
一年前端,字节阿里面经&个人经验分享
好久没总结文章啦,最近这段时间一直在准备面试,这篇文章也算是分享一下面经以及个人的一些经验及学习方式,给同样一年经验的同学参考一下,水平有限,大佬们看看就行!
MySQL日志15连问
大家好,我是捡田螺的小男孩。金九银十已经来了,整理了15道经典MySQL日志面试题,希望对大家有帮助。 公众号: 捡田螺的小男孩 1. redo log是什么? 为什么需要redo log? r
聊聊如何设计百万级抽奖系统
小知识,大挑战!本文正在参与「程序员必备小知识」创作活动 本文已参与「掘力星计划」,赢取创作大礼包,挑战创作激励金。 本文正在参与 “性能优化实战记录”话题征文活动 前言 哈喽,大家好,我是一条。 《
面试官:Java从编译到执行,发生了什么?
面试官:今天从基础先问起吧,你是怎么理解Java是一门「跨平台」的语言,也就是「一次编译,到处运行的」? 候选者:很好理解啊,因为我们有JVM。 候选者:Java源代码会被编译为class文件,cla
链表的排序
一次面试中碰到了这个题,面试官要求用快排,我第一时间想到的就是快慢指针,因为这种方法可以让链表的结构不被破坏,但面试官要我用别的思路来解决,在面试官的提示下勉勉强强想到了另一种思路,但那段时间真的很疲
详解leetcode146题【LRU (最近最少使用) 缓存机制】(附js最优解法!)
leetcode 146. LRU (最近最少使用) 缓存机制 从以上分析,要想找到缓存末尾的值,我想到两个办法。 执行get的时候,如果缓存中存在get的数据,则更新缓存顺序,跟以上一样。 以上,是我第一感觉的做法。为什么说是第一感觉,首先,题目要求O(1)的复杂度,所以我不…
下一页
个人成就
文章被阅读
185
掘力值
20
关注了
17
关注者
1
收藏集
15
关注标签
8
加入于
2021-05-01